Rocket1982 · 16/12/2021 10:56

They barely know this for delta amongst healthy adults and kids

Sorry but that is wrong. There is tons of data on delta from all over the world and hospitalisation rates (and how they are influenced by demographic factors and vaccine status etc) are very well understood. There is already enough data from SA to infer something about disease severity and in about 7-10 days time we will have plenty of data of our own to get a very good idea where things are hading in the UK.

Rocket1982 · 16/12/2021 11:12

We actually already do have some relevant data in the UK. In London where the omicron wave is a few days ahead of the rest of the UK the hospitalisation rate has been rising since the beginning of December, the curve has the same shape as the rise in omicron cases with the usual 7 day delay. This suggests that disease severity isn't massively different for omicron than for delta.

PinkTonic · 16/12/2021 14:38

I can still voice my frustration that we’re constantly taking two steps forward and three back. Yes, viruses mutate and survive but by doing that they have to become weaker to ensure that hosts aren’t killed off. Presumably this is what is happening with Omicron. However, listening to some you’d be forgiven for thinking it has mutated into the bubonic plague.

I don’t know how many times this needs to be explained but viruses don’t have to mutate to become weaker, especially viruses like this one which spreads very efficiently BEFORE it causes illness. There is no evolutionary pressure on this virus to become weaker. It has mutated to evade the immunity we have created through vaccines, and natural immunity to an extent at least.
